Lucknow, Aug 31 (UNI) Expressing concern on the Chinese Army's attempt to change the 'status quo' in Eastern Ladakh, Bahujan Samaj Party (BSP) supremo Mayawati on Monday said that in view of the actions of the neighbouring country, the Centre needs to be more vigilant.
In a tweet, Ms Mayawati said, "The Chinese Army's actions in the Eastern Ladakh area yet again is shocking, but it is a matter of satisfaction that the Indian Army has given a befitting reply. The government needs to be more alert and be more cautious further."
Notably, the Centre, in a statement, has said that Chinese troops carried out "provocative military movements to change the status quo" near Pangong Tso but they were blocked by the Indian soldiers.
